Output eff95e7a1514118cfb8d8d7060d3c1c7584383894d76cf968d66064ee53ceec4:0

value
458471
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b21fa349ff722d9b05c5e8e18c96eaf6786115a OP_EQUAL
address
34AUsWeLnmCKiHwo1EiNBC1Jrx62twMvbD
transaction
eff95e7a1514118cfb8d8d7060d3c1c7584383894d76cf968d66064ee53ceec4
confirmations
143211
spent
true